@edwink1467
Жыл бұрын
Tbh, unless you can organically spend $75K on the Plat (and ideally all on flights for 5X MR), you are better off just paying $175 for up to three authorized Plat users who get their own Centurion lounge access and Global Entry/TSA PreCheck credit. 10K points and $100 credit after $20K spend? IHG points are typically worth around 0.5 cpp, so that's around $150 back total for $20K spend or a 0.75% return. It's better than nothing, but nothing to write home about when you can earn much more with other cards or get a nice SUB. Most of these "milestone" benefits are not worth the spend requirement unless you already spend that much regardless.
